Output ecc7068436dccbc10cf0596c1920864064208a2b9b506262d8054e1897238e87:40
- value
- 129430373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ad7954fbcaaa2e1366b105c58ac915d695efe0ab OP_EQUAL
- address
- 3HWGB2JZfzUgQeQME7hvBjMyCc5WWcrgyq
- transaction
- ecc7068436dccbc10cf0596c1920864064208a2b9b506262d8054e1897238e87